Specifications
Fairchild/ON Semiconductor MM74HCT374SJ technical specifications, attributes, parameters and parts with similar specifications to Fairchild/ON Semiconductor MM74HCT374SJ.
  • Mounting Type
    Surface Mount
  • Package / Case
    20-SOIC (0.209, 5.30mm Width)
  • Surface Mount
    YES
  • Operating Temperature
    -40°C~85°C TA
  • Packaging
    Tube
  • Series
    74HCT
  • JESD-609 Code
    e3
  • Pbfree Code
    yes
  • Part Status
    Obsolete
  • Moisture Sensitivity Level (MSL)
    1 (Unlimited)
  • Number of Terminations
    20
  • Terminal Finish
    MATTE TIN
  • Technology
    CMOS
  • Voltage - Supply
    4.5V~5.5V
  • Terminal Position
    DUAL
  • Terminal Form
    GULL WING
  • Peak Reflow Temperature (Cel)
    260
  • Supply Voltage
    5V
  • Reflow Temperature-Max (s)
    NOT SPECIFIED
  • JESD-30 Code
    R-PDSO-G20
  • Function
    Standard
  • Qualification Status
    COMMERCIAL
  • Output Type
    Tri-State, Non-Inverted
  • Number of Elements
    1
  • Supply Voltage-Max (Vsup)
    5.5V
  • Supply Voltage-Min (Vsup)
    4.5V
  • Number of Ports
    2
  • Clock Frequency
    30MHz
  • Family
    HCT
  • Current - Quiescent (Iq)
    8μA
  • Output Characteristics
    3-STATE
  • Current - Output High, Low
    7.2mA 7.2mA
  • Output Polarity
    TRUE
  • Number of Bits per Element
    8
  • Max Propagation Delay @ V, Max CL
    46ns @ 5V, 150pF
  • Trigger Type
    Positive Edge
  • Input Capacitance
    10pF
  • Propagation Delay (tpd)
    57 ns
  • Width
    5.3mm
  • RoHS Status
    ROHS3 Compliant

The MM74HCT373 octal D-type latches and MM74HCT374 Octal D-type flip flops advanced silicon-gate CMOS technology, which provides the inherent benefits of low power consumption and wide power supply range, but are LS-TTL input and output characteristic & pin-out compatible. The 3-STATE outputs are capable of driving 15 LS-TTL loads. All inputs are protected from damage due to static discharge by internal diodes to VCC and ground. When the MM74HCT373 LATCH ENABLE input is HIGH, the Q outputs will follow the D inputs. When the LATCH ENABLE goes LOW, data at the D inputs will be retained at the outputs until LATCH ENABLE returns HIGH again. When a high logic level is applied to the OUTPUT CONTROL input, all outputs go to a high impedance state, regardless of what signals are present at the other inputs and the state of the storage elements. The MM74HCT374 are positive edge triggered flip-flops. Data at the D inputs, meeting the setup and hold time requirements, are transferred to the Q outputs on positive going transitions of the CLOCK (CK) input. When a high logic level is applied to the OUTPUT CONTROL (OC) input, all outputs go to a high impedance state, regardless of what signals are present at the other inputs and the state of the storage elements. MM74HCT devices are intended to interface between TTL and NMOS components and standard CMOS devices. These parts are also plug in replacements for LS-TTL devices and can be used to reduce power consumption in existing designs.
